The Anatomy of Elevation: Understanding Lift Kits

Lifting a truck isn’t a one-size-fits-all endeavor. The primary methods involve different types of lift kits, each with distinct characteristics and purposes:

  • Suspension Lift Kits: These are the most common and effective method for significant lift. They involve replacing or modifying components of the truck’s suspension system, such as coil springs, leaf springs, shocks, control arms, and linkages. Suspension lifts typically offer superior off-road performance, articulation, and can accommodate much larger tires. They are complex to install and generally more expensive.
  • Body Lift Kits: Unlike suspension lifts, body lifts don’t alter the truck’s suspension. Instead, they use spacers or blocks placed between the truck’s body and its frame, effectively raising the body higher. This method is less expensive and easier to install, but it offers no improvement in ground clearance (only the body is raised, not the axles or differential) and provides less room for tire articulation.
  • Leveling Kits: Often considered a "mini-lift," leveling kits are designed to raise the front of the truck to match the height of the rear, correcting the factory "rake" (where the front is slightly lower). They typically provide 1-3 inches of lift and are popular for accommodating slightly larger tires and achieving a more aggressive stance without a full lift kit’s complexity.

Choosing the right lift depends on the owner’s goals: extreme off-roading, a show truck, or simply a more aggressive daily driver.

The Allure of Illumination: Types and Benefits of LED Lighting

LED (Light Emitting Diode) technology has revolutionized automotive lighting due to its efficiency, durability, and versatility. For lifted trucks, LEDs are not just an accessory; they are an integral part of the experience:

  • Light Bars: Ranging from small 6-inch bars to massive 50-inch arrays, light bars provide immense forward illumination, crucial for night off-roading or work applications. They are mounted on bumpers, grilles, roofs, or A-pillars.
  • Pod Lights/Cubes: Smaller, highly versatile lights that can be mounted virtually anywhere – on bumpers, as ditch lights, or reverse lights. They offer focused, intense light in compact packages.
  • Rock Lights: Installed beneath the truck, these lights illuminate the ground around the wheels and chassis, helping drivers navigate rocky terrain at night by clearly showing obstacles and tire placement. Many are RGB (Red-Green-Blue) capable, allowing for dynamic color changes.
  • Underglow Kits: These systems consist of LED strips mounted along the frame rails, casting a vibrant glow beneath the truck. Primarily for aesthetics, they create a striking visual effect, especially at night.
  • Grille Lights & Fender Well Lights: Small, strategically placed LEDs that highlight the truck’s contours, grille, or fender wells, adding a custom, high-tech look.
  • Interior Accent Lighting: LED strips or modules inside the cabin add ambient light, footwell illumination, or highlight speaker grilles, enhancing the overall interior experience.

Benefits of LED Lighting:

  • Superior Brightness and Visibility: LEDs produce a much brighter, clearer light than traditional halogen bulbs, improving visibility for both the driver and others.
  • Energy Efficiency: LEDs consume significantly less power, reducing strain on the vehicle’s electrical system and potentially improving fuel economy marginally.
  • Durability and Longevity: LEDs are solid-state devices, meaning they have no filaments to break. They are highly resistant to shock, vibration, and extreme temperatures, lasting tens of thousands of hours.
  • Instant On/Off: Unlike some traditional lighting, LEDs provide instant full brightness.
  • Versatility and Customization: Available in a vast array of colors, sizes, and configurations, LEDs allow for endless personalization, from subtle accents to dramatic light shows.

The Transformation Process: Lifting and Illuminating Your Ride

The Lifting Process: A How-To Overview (or When to Call a Pro)

  • Research and Planning: Determine your desired lift height, tire size, and budget. Research local laws regarding vehicle height and tire protrusion.
  • Kit Selection: Choose between suspension, body, or leveling kits based on your goals and budget. Consider reputable brands known for quality and durability.
  • Professional Installation vs. DIY:
    • DIY: Possible for basic leveling kits or smaller body lifts if you have mechanical experience, proper tools, and a safe workspace. Requires careful attention to detail and torque specifications.
    • Professional: Highly recommended for suspension lifts, especially those over 3-4 inches. Professionals have specialized tools, expertise in handling complex suspension geometry, and can perform necessary adjustments like alignment and re-gearing. Incorrect installation can lead to dangerous handling issues, premature component wear, and driveline vibrations.
  • Post-Lift Adjustments: After any significant lift, a professional wheel alignment is crucial. Larger lifts may also require re-gearing the differentials to restore proper power and fuel economy, and addressing driveline angles to prevent vibration.

Illuminating Your Ride: A Guide to LED Installation

  • Design Your Scheme: Plan where you want lights and what function they will serve (e.g., trail illumination, accent lighting, underglow).
  • Power and Wiring: LEDs require a reliable power source. Most installations involve tapping into the truck’s 12V system, often through a fuse box or directly to the battery with an inline fuse. Proper gauge wiring is essential to prevent overheating.
  • Switches and Control: Decide on individual switches for different light sets, or use a central control panel or app-controlled RGB systems for more complex setups.
  • Mounting: Securely mount lights using appropriate brackets and hardware. Consider vibration and exposure to elements.
  • Waterproofing: Ensure all connections and light units are waterproof, especially for exterior applications, to prevent short circuits and corrosion.
  • Testing: Thoroughly test all lighting before final installation and cover-up.

Important Considerations and Potential Challenges

While the allure is strong, there are practical considerations and challenges associated with lifted, LED-equipped trucks:

  • Legality: State and local laws vary widely regarding maximum vehicle height, bumper height, fender flare requirements, and light color/placement (e.g., red or blue lights are usually illegal on the exterior). Always check your local regulations.
  • Safety: Lifting a truck raises its center of gravity, which can affect handling, braking, and stability, especially at higher speeds or during emergency maneuvers. Larger tires can increase braking distances.
  • Maintenance and Wear: Lift kits can increase wear on steering components, ball joints, CV joints, and universal joints. Proper alignment and regular maintenance are critical. Fuel economy will likely decrease due due to increased weight, rolling resistance from larger tires, and altered aerodynamics.
  • Cost: The initial investment for quality lift kits, tires, wheels, and LED lighting can be substantial. Installation costs, re-gearing, and ongoing maintenance add to the total expense.
  • Parking and Garages: A lifted truck may not fit into standard parking garages or car washes.

Pricing Guide: Complete Information for Lifted Jacked Up Trucks with LED Lights

This table provides estimated price ranges for components and services related to lifting and lighting a truck. Prices can vary significantly based on brand, quality, vehicle model, and labor rates.

Component/Service Category Description Estimated Price Range (USD) Notes
Lift Kits
Leveling Kit 1-3 inches of front lift to level truck $100 – $400 DIY friendly, minimal impact.
Body Lift Kit 1-3 inches of body lift (frame remains same height) $200 – $800 More involved than leveling, less than suspension.
Small Suspension Lift Kit 2-4 inches, basic components (spacers, blocks, shocks) $400 – $1,500 Entry-level performance enhancement.
Moderate Suspension Lift Kit 4-6 inches, includes new control arms, springs, shocks, etc. $1,500 – $4,000 Good balance of aesthetics and performance.
Extreme Suspension Lift Kit 6+ inches, heavy-duty components, custom fabrication sometimes needed $4,000 – $10,000+ For serious off-roading or show trucks.
Tires & Wheels
Off-Road Tires (per tire) All-terrain or mud-terrain, larger sizes $200 – $600+ Crucial for performance and aesthetics.
Aftermarket Wheels (per wheel) Various styles, sizes, and finishes $150 – $800+ Complement the lifted look.
LED Lighting
LED Light Bar (small) 6-12 inches, spot or flood beam $30 – $100 Accent or small area illumination.
LED Light Bar (medium) 20-30 inches, combo beam $100 – $300 Common for grille or bumper.
LED Light Bar (large) 40-50+ inches, roof-mounted $250 – $800+ Maximum forward visibility.
LED Pods/Cubes (pair) Small, versatile auxiliary lights $40 – $150 Ditch lights, reverse lights.
LED Rock Lights (kit of 4-8) Underbody illumination for off-roading $80 – $300 (RGB more) Essential for night crawling.
LED Underglow Kit RGB strips for chassis illumination $100 – $400 Purely aesthetic, for show.
Interior LED Accent Lighting Strips, modules for cabin ambiance $20 – $100 Customizable interior lighting.
Installation & Labor
Lift Kit Installation Professional labor for lift kit installation $400 – $2,000+ Varies by lift type and complexity.
Tire Mounting & Balancing For new tires and wheels $80 – $200 Per set of 4.
Wheel Alignment Post-lift alignment is critical $100 – $250 Essential for handling and tire wear.
Re-Gearing (parts + labor) Necessary for significant tire size increase $1,500 – $3,000+ per axle Restores performance and fuel economy.
LED Lighting Installation Wiring and mounting of various LED lights $100 – $800+ Depends on complexity and number of lights.
Miscellaneous
Fender Flares To cover wider tires (if legally required) $200 – $800 For tire coverage laws.
High-Clearance Bumpers Steel bumpers for off-roading, winch compatible $500 – $2,000+ Offers protection and mounting points.
Total Estimated Cost (Entry-Level Lift + Basic LEDs) $1,500 – $3,500 Leveling kit, basic tires, a few light bars.
Total Estimated Cost (Moderate Lift + Comprehensive LEDs) $5,000 – $12,000 4-6" lift, quality tires/wheels, full lighting setup.
Total Estimated Cost (Extreme Build) $15,000 – $30,000+ Extreme lift, custom components, high-end everything.

Prices are estimates and can vary significantly based on vehicle make/model, brand reputation, material quality, regional labor rates, and specific customization choices.

Frequently Asked Questions (FAQ) about Lifted Jacked Up Trucks with LED Lights

Q1: Is it legal to lift my truck?
A1: Legality varies significantly by state and local municipality. Many states have laws governing maximum vehicle height, bumper height, and tire protrusion. Some also restrict the color and placement of auxiliary lights on public roads. Always check your local Department of Motor Vehicles (DMV) or equivalent for specific regulations.

Q2: How much does it cost to lift a truck and add LEDs?
A2: The cost varies widely. A basic leveling kit and a few LED pods might cost $500-$1,000 (DIY), while a professional installation of a 6-inch suspension lift with new wheels, tires, and a full suite of LED lighting could easily range from $5,000 to $15,000 or more. See the pricing table above for a detailed breakdown.

Q3: Does lifting a truck affect its fuel economy?
A3: Yes, significantly. Lifting increases aerodynamic drag, and larger, heavier tires increase rolling resistance. You can expect a noticeable decrease in miles per gallon (MPG), sometimes by 2-5 MPG or more, depending on the extent of the lift and tire size. Re-gearing can help mitigate performance loss but won’t fully restore fuel economy.

Q4: Can I install a lift kit and LED lights myself?
A4: Basic leveling kits and simple LED installations are often DIY-friendly for those with mechanical aptitude and proper tools. However, complex suspension lifts (especially 4 inches or more) are best left to professional shops. Incorrect installation can lead to dangerous handling, premature wear on components, and costly damage.

Q5: What’s the best type of lift for my truck?
A5: It depends on your goals. For a minor height increase and larger tires, a leveling kit or small body lift might suffice. For serious off-roading, a quality suspension lift is recommended for improved articulation and ground clearance. Research your specific truck model for compatible and reputable kits.

Q6: Are LED light bars and underglow legal for street use?
A6: Generally, no. Most states restrict auxiliary lights like light bars from being used on public roads unless covered or switched off, as their intense brightness can blind oncoming drivers. Underglow kits are often restricted to certain colors (e.g., no red or blue) and may only be legal when the vehicle is parked. Always check local laws.

Q7: Does lifting my truck void its warranty?
A7: A lift kit itself typically won’t void your entire factory warranty. However, any component that fails and can be directly attributed to the lift kit’s installation or the stress it places on other parts (e.g., suspension components, drivetrain, steering) may not be covered under warranty. It’s best to discuss this with your dealership before modification.
